Life has been on the upside for San Diego's popular rock band Switchfoot. The fourth album "The Beautiful Letdown" has catipulted the band into a worldwide phenomenon and much overdue recognition. While they have been very successful in the past year, Switchfoot also has a history of three more successful albums prior to "The Beautiful Letdown". These three albums (1997's "Legend of Chin", 1999's "New Way To Be Human" and 2000's "Learning to Breathe") are reissued together for a very low price in "The Early Years 1997-2000".
For those who already own these albums, there is nothing new here. However, for those who have recently latched onto the band, this three-disc set is a must. Each album is presented in its entirety complete with its original artwork and liner notes (each of the individual CD's booklets are included in the thick jewel case). The low price of this set is an absolute steal with three CDs for the price of one and is an affordible way to stock up on all of Switchfoot's albums prior to "Beautiful Letdown" in one shot.

5.0 out of 5 stars Old school Scwitchfoot, November 20, 2004
Switchfoot is a band that has been awesome from the beginning. As a whole they've always been very talented and totally enjoyable to listen to. Also, they are not afraid to be themsleves and express their beliefs in a positive way. Switchfoot songs such as "Chem 6A", "Ode to Chin", "Company Car", "Something More" and "Playing ofr Keeps" are extremely fun and are accompanied by meaningful songs such as "You", "Don't Be There", "Let That Be Enough", and "Dare You To Move". Anyone who likes Switchfoot should have the early years collection. The earliest songs do lean more towards a punk rock sound, but Switchfoot is still faithful to provide diverse styles within their songs. Every one of them is fabulous!
